Sneezeweed
Helenium hoopesii A. Gray
Indigenous Names: Oiwohoeno (Meaning: “Things that make you sneeze”)
Medicinal Documentation
Arapaho
Blossoms are crushed and inhaled as a hay fever remedy
Ceremonial & Cultural Notes
Arapaho
Commentary: They are also mixed with the leaves of the string plant (Psoralea lanceolata) to make an inhalant for headaches.
Botanical Reference
Parts Documented: Blossoms
